BUZZMEDIA Buys Four Punk Rock Blogs

socalTECH

Los Angeles-based BUZZMEDIA , the growing online music publisher, reported this morning that it has acquired four punk rock sites, which it will use to create a new punk music group called AbsoluteVoices. BUZZMEDIA operates such music sites as SPIN, Celebuzz, Stereogum, Videogum, Buzznet, and many others. READ MORE>>.

Mail.com Buys Entertainment Blog

socalTECH

Los Angeles-based Mail.com Media Corporation , which operates the email service Mail.com, said today that it has acquired an entertainment focused blog, DeadlineHollywoodDaily.com. DeadlineHollywoodDaily.com was founded by Nikki Finke, a former Newsweek, Los Angeles Times, and New York Magazine writer and reporter. READ MORE>>.

BUZZMEDIA Rises To Top In Traffic Ranking

socalTECH

Los Angeles-based BUZZMEDIA , the vast network of entertainment and music related blogs and websites, said that it is now number one in entertainment news, according to rankings from comScore. The company, which is run by Tyler Goldman, says it is now seeing more than 502 million monthly page views across its sites.

Deadline.com Trumpets Readership Numbers

socalTECH

Los Angeles-based entertainment news blog Deadline.com is trumpeting its readership numbers today, saying that the site had 1,111,000 unique visitors in November, more than industry publications Variety and The Hollywood Reporter. The site, run by Nikke Finke, was acquired by Mail.com in June.

Mail.com Buys BGR.com

socalTECH

Los Angeles-based Mail.com Media Corporation (MMC), which operates the Mail.com email service and portal, as well as its own network of content-focused web sites, said today that it has acquired BGR.com , a mobile/gadget review and news site. BGR was formerly known as the Boy Genius Report. READ MORE>>.
